Tree-Ring References

Cook, E. R., D. M. Meko, D. W. Stahle, and M. K. Cleaveland, 1999. Drought reconstructions for the continental United States, Journal of Climate, 12(4): 1145-1162.

Cook, E.R., C.A. Woodhouse, C.M. Eakin, D.M. Meko, and D.W. Stahle, 2004. Long-term aridity changes in the western United States. Science, 306, 1015-1018.

Earle, C.J., 1993. Asynchronous droughts in California streamflow as reconstructed from tree rings. Quaternary Research 39: 290-299.

Jain, S., C.A. Woodhouse, M.P.Hoerling. 2002. Multidecadal streamflow regimes in the interior western United States: implications for the vulnerability of water resources. Geophysical Research Letters, 29: 2036-2039.

Meko, D. and D.A. Graybill, 1995. Tree-ring reconstructions of upper Gila River discharge. Water Resources Bulletin 31: 605-615.

Meko, D.M., M.D.Therrell, C.H.Baisan, and M.K Hughes, 2001. Sacramento River flow reconstructed to A.D. 869 from tree rings: Journal of the American Water Resources Association 37(4): 1029-1040.

Meko, D., C.W. Stockton, and W.R. Boggess, 1995. The tree-ring record of severe sustained drought. Water Resources Bulletin 31: 789-801.

Smith, L.P. and C.W. Stockton, 1981. Reconstructed stream flow for the Salt and Verde Rivers from tree-ring data. Water Resources Bulletin 17: 939-947.

Stockton, C.W. and G.C. Jacoby, 1976. Long-term surface water supply and streamflow levels in the upper Colorado River basin. Lake Powell Research Project Bulletin No. 18, Inst. of Geophysics and Planetary Physics, University of California, Los Angeles, 70 pp.

Woodhouse, C.A. 2000. Extending hydrologic records with tree rings. Water Resources Impact 2:25-27.

Woodhouse, C.A. 2001. A tree-ring reconstruction of streamflow for the Colorado Front Range. Journal of the American Water Resources Association 37: 561-570.

Woodhouse, C.A. 2003. A 431-year reconstruction of western Colorado snowpack from tree rings. Journal of Climate 16: 1551-1561.

Woodhouse, C.A., 2004. A Paleo Perspective on Hydroclimatic Variability in the Western United States. Aquatic Sciences, 66, 346-356.

Woodhouse, C.A., S.T. Gray, and D.M. Meko. 2006. Updated streamflow reconstructions for the Upper Colorado River basin. Water Resources Research 42(5): W0541.5

Woodhouse, C.A. and J.J. Lukas. 2006. Multi-century tree-ring reconstructions of Colorado streamflow for water resource planning. Climatic Change 78: 293-315.
